Transaction 51b600c67ba06c31a9a7b6521822af75650bb952b9cde72f0e4512a1108c6f71
1 Input
1 Output
-
51b600c67ba06c31a9a7b6521822af75650bb952b9cde72f0e4512a1108c6f71:0
- value
- 2543468
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cebf38b874ed7210a92be8240bcea4d62322f4e7 OP_EQUAL
- address
- 3LYCCNJP5yZ7Y8BskrEKdFGx97BNTMjQDa